Case Studies of Impactful Results

Several recent studies have attracted particular attention:

  • CRISPR Advances: The development of CRISPR technology has revolutionized gene editing, prompting ethical debates and reevaluation of genetic engineering regulations.
  • Climate Change Models: New data from climate models has revealed urgent predictions about global temperature increases, influencing policy decisions worldwide.
  • Quantum Computing: Experimental results demonstrating quantum advantage have accelerated investment in quantum technologies, changing the landscape of computing.
